Naomi Osaka won’t be talking to the Press at French Open due to Mental Health Reasons

Tennis superstar Naomi Osaka confirmed that she won’t be talking to the media during the French Open grand slam, citing the impact press conferences have on players’ mental health.

Despite fines being issued for not attending conferences, the Japanese sensation revealed that she will be donating all the proceeds will go towards a mental health charity.

On Thursday, Osaka took to social media with the statement which saw supportive replies from fellow tennis player Venus Williams and singer Nicki Minaj.

Venus has previously been fined for refusing to talk to the media in the past as well as her sister Serena. “Girl, do you. Your life is yours to live! 🔥🔥🔥🔥❤️❤️❤️” was her response.

Roland Garros will be commencing on May 30, where 23-year-old Osaka is looking to win her first French Open title, having won the Australian Open and US Open twice.
